Hey all! I have always been fascinated by the early Impreza wagons, specifically pre 2000 models. The problem is, is that there hasn't been one in any game. Ever. The only one I can find is from early Gran Turismo games. but in assetto corsa, a model with 3k polygons and no interior from a game more than a decade old wouldn't cut it for me! So I made one myself.
I started with the model of the version 6 STi Type R from Gran Turismo sport, and completely remade the whole rear half of the car, just to make a high poly version just for me. I will attach some photos below of what it looks like in both blender and in game, but keep in mind, it still is missing some stickers and other minor details. The wide arches is modelled after ABW Motorsrpots classic arches, but I haven't got them on in game at the moment
Im super happy, as this is the only high poly classic STi V6 wagon model made for any game in history that I have been able to find. I wouldn't have gone through all this effort if I had!
To model the rear section, using countless reference photos only, as I couldn't find any blueprints for modeling, I did the following.....
- extended the roofline
- widened the rear tailgate (and changed the light width to match)
- modelled 3rd rear wagon side and back windows
- modelled STi upper and lower spoilers
- converted from 2 door to 4 door, (inside of door still looks like a 2 door as of now)
- extended inside roof liner, and modelled rough rear inside
- changed the glass window shapes to accommodate the shorter front doors
- extended rubber seals along roof
- added roof rails
- added wagon rear windscreen wiper (no animation yet)
- added rear hatch handle
The polycount is over 350k so it's not practical but it was just for me. If people want it then maybe I'll try to zip and upload it for you guys but it was mainly a project for myself, Currently anyway!
I also am using the sound bank from aphidgod, A3DR and David Cervones' WRX GD tuned mod, so it sounds incredible! the handling has been based around that mod too, with custom power figures, suspension, engine, drivetrain and more to come in future.
